NVD · uneditedA flaw was found in the libsoup HTTP library that can cause proxy authentication credentials to be sent to unintended destinations. When handling HTTP redirects, libsoup removes the Authorization header but does not remove the Proxy-Authorization header if the request is redirected to a different host. As a result, sensitive proxy credentials may be leaked to third-party servers. Applications using libsoup for HTTP communication may unintentionally expose proxy authentication data.

dbcve analysis · high confidenceThe libsoup HTTP library fails to strip the Proxy-Authorization header when an HTTP request is redirected to a different host. While the library correctly removes the Authorization header during redirects, it neglects to remove the Proxy-Authorization header, causing sensitive proxy credentials to be sent to third-party destination servers.

Identify if libsoup is installedRun 'rpm -qa | grep libsoup' on RHEL systems, or check for libsoup shared library files (e.g., /usr/lib*/libsoup*.so*) on other Linux distributions. For embedded systems, inspect application dependencies.Affected if libsoup package or library binary is present on the system
-
Determine the installed libsoup versionRun 'rpm -q libsoup' or 'dpkg -l libsoup' to get the exact version number. Compare against the affected version ranges (all versions of GNOME Libsoup, RHEL 6.0-10.0).Affected if Any installed version of libsoup is found, since all versions are affected according to the CVE
-
Identify applications using libsoup HTTP functionalitySearch application codebases for libsoup imports (e.g., #include <libsoup/soup.h> in C, or library linking). Review web applications, API clients, or services that perform HTTP requests.Affected if Any application uses libsoup for making HTTP requests
-
Check if Proxy-Authorization header is usedReview application code and configuration for proxy authentication patterns. Search for 'Proxy-Authorization' header strings, proxy credential configuration, or proxy authentication logic in the codebase.Affected if The application or service is configured to use proxy authentication that would generate a Proxy-Authorization header
-
Determine if HTTP redirects to different hosts occurReview application code for redirect handling (soup_session_set_property with SOUP_SESSION Follow redirects, or manual redirect logic). Analyze logs or traffic captures for 3xx responses pointing to different hostnames.Affected if The application follows HTTP redirects and the destination can vary based on the request
A user is affected if their system has any version of libsoup installed and runs an application that uses Proxy-Authorization for proxy authentication while also following redirects that could go to different hostnames.

From vendor dataApply the latest libsoup security patch to prevent credential leakage, or implement application-level logic to explicitly clear the Proxy-Authorization header before following redirects to different hosts.
